技术文摘
16 条 JavaScript 调试秘籍,你知否?
2024-12-31 07:11:48 小编
16 条 JavaScript 调试秘籍,你知否?
在 JavaScript 开发中,调试是至关重要的环节。掌握有效的调试技巧能够大大提高开发效率,快速定位和解决问题。下面为您介绍 16 条实用的 JavaScript 调试秘籍:
- 使用浏览器的开发者工具:现代浏览器都提供了强大的开发者工具,如 Chrome 的 DevTools,可查看元素、控制台输出、网络请求等。
- console.log() 打印输出:这是最基本的调试方法,用于输出变量值、对象属性等,帮助了解程序执行过程中的状态。
- 条件断点:在开发者工具中设置条件断点,当特定条件满足时才暂停执行,更精准地定位问题。
- 调试器语句:如
debugger;,在代码中插入,运行到此处时会自动触发调试器。 - 错误处理:使用
try...catch语句捕获和处理运行时错误,获取更详细的错误信息。 - 检查变量类型:使用
typeof操作符确认变量的类型,避免类型错误。 - 分析调用栈:在开发者工具中查看调用栈,了解函数的调用顺序和上下文。
- 单步调试:通过逐行执行代码,观察每一步的结果。
- 监视变量:在开发者工具中监视关键变量的变化。
- 模拟数据:在调试时,可以模拟不同的数据输入来测试代码的不同情况。
- 分离复杂逻辑:将复杂的功能拆分成小的函数,便于单独调试和理解。
- 测试驱动开发(TDD):先编写测试用例,再编写实现代码,确保代码的正确性。
- 性能分析工具:查找代码中的性能瓶颈,优化代码执行效率。
- 代码审查:与团队成员共同审查代码,发现潜在的问题。
- 版本控制:便于回滚到之前的稳定版本,对比代码差异。
- 记录日志:将关键步骤和数据记录到日志文件中,便于后续分析。
熟练运用这些调试秘籍,能够让您在 JavaScript 开发中更加得心应手,快速解决各种问题,提高代码质量和开发效率。不断实践和探索,您会发现调试不再是难题,而是您开发过程中的得力助手。
- HTML 实现输入框自动伸缩与换行效果的方法
- HTML加载JS文件确保加载完成后再调用方法的方法
- UniApp/Vue中父元素Pointer-Events: None时让子元素点击生效的方法
- Gitee Page 静态网站部署遇 404 错误:解决单个文件不存在问题
- 谷歌Logo秘密:简单蓝色字母如何实现
- 深入掌握 React 中的一维布局:MUI Stack
- 前端页面怎样利用下拉框与输入框获取搜索参数
- 网页为何只加载后一个字体文件而忽略前一个
- CSS字体引入仅加载一个文件该怎么解决
- JavaScript 中 filter() 方法排除所有包含特定字母项的原因
- Gitee Page静态网站部署遇404报错,文件存在却无法访问如何解决
- AJAX 怎样将另一个页面 div 内容加载到当前页面
- 图表内容超出边框怎么办?教你解决图表溢出问题
- Gitee Page静态网站部署遇404错误 排查及纠正方法
- Element-UI中打破列换行限制的方法